Heart Aerospace

Flight Systems Engineering Intern Spring 2026

Job Description

Posted on: 
2025-09-10

Responsibilities

  • Assist in the integration of avionics, propulsion, and flight control systems into the aircraft platform.
  • Conduct hands-on hardware-in-the-loop (HIL), software-in-the-loop (SIL), and lab bench integration testing.
  • Contribute to troubleshooting, data analysis, and root cause investigations of integration issues.
  • Collaborate with electrical, mechanical, and software engineering teams to debug and verify system-level functionality.
  • Apply classroom learning and extracurricular project experience to real-world aerospace challenges.
  • Participate in team meetings and contribute to project discussions.
  • Document testing processes and results for further analysis.

Job Requirements

  • Currently pursuing a bachelor's or master's degree in Aerospace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, or related discipline.
  • Strong extracurricular experience such as Formula SAE, Rocketry, CubeSat, AIAA Design/Build/Fly, UAV teams, or equivalent hands-on projects.
  • Programming skills in Python, Rust, C/C++ or other languages.
  • Strong communication, problem-solving, and teamwork skills.
  • Availability to work full-time, on-site for a minimum of 12 consecutive weeks beginning January, February, or March 2026.
  • Experience with system integration testing, HIL/SIL test environments, or lab bench instrumentation is a plus.
  • Passion for aviation, electrification, and sustainable technologies is desirable.
